WebIn the formation of a sigma bond, the extent of overlap is greater, hence, more energy is released. In the formation of a pi bond, the extent of overlap is less, hence, less energy is released. iv. It is a strong bond. It is a weak bond. v. Formation of sigma bonds involves s–s, s–p, p–p overlap, and overlap between hybrid orbitals. Covalent bonds are formed by the overlapping of atomic orbitals. Various bond parameters such as bond length, bond angle, and bond enthalpy depend on the way the overlapping of atomic orbital takes place. This … See more Pi bonds are formed by the sidewise positive (same phase) overlap of atomic orbitals along a direction perpendicular to the internuclear axis. During the formation of π bonds, the axes of the atomic orbitals are parallel to each … See more This type of covalent bond is formed by head-on positive (same phase) overlap of atomic orbitals along the internuclear axis.
